Your codebase should be clean but your history should represent what actually happened.
|
||||
Developing software happen in small messy steps and it is OK to have your history reflect this.
|
||||
You can use tools to view the network graphs of commits and understand the messy history that created your code.
|
||||
If you rebase code the history is incorrect, and there is no way for tools to remedy this because they can't deal with changing commit identifiers.
